Boulder Colorado Sunrise Bike Ride

Boulder Colorado Sunrise Bike Ride

Boulder Colorado is one of the most bicycle friendly communities in the country. There are bike paths and bike lanes going in nearly every direction all over town. Just about everywhere you go you’ll people of all ages on bikes.

One of my favorite rides is to go north on hwy 36 in the very early morning. I like to leave early because it’s super quiet and there is very little traffic. As an added bonus I frequently enjoy the morning sunrise.

This morning the Boulder Colorado Sunrise was spectacular. I stopped a few miles north of the city limits and took the series of photos shown below. If you enjoy bicycling, Boulder Colorado is the place to be.

Boulder Recreational Center Yoga Class

YogaI had an interesting experience in yoga class this morning at the North Boulder Recreational Center. The instructor, Ravi Dykema, who is a extraordinarily gifted yoga teacher, led the class as one continuous, harmonious flow. It was wonderful, even blissful at times. I completely lost track of time and felt myself immersed in a joyous sensation of being in the moment.

At one point Ravi described how Yoga is about sensing into the body to become aware of where we are contracting and then to relax the contraction. His explanation was simple yet profound. Our physical contractions are a type of self-defense designed to prevent us from feeling something that we are blocking on some level. Yoga helps to relax the contraction and integrate the feelings.

As he guided us through a couple of initial moves I felt a deep relaxation come up from within followed by an instantaneous emotional wave that swept over me. It was like being splashed by water at the seaside. It lasted only a few seconds and then it was gone. The rest of the class sort of floated. The peaceful sensation has remained with me most of the day.

The classes are held at the North Boulder Recreational Center on Tuesday mornings from 8:45 to 9:45 am. There are lots of great classes to choose from. If you have a chance, drop by and check it out. You’ll be glad you did.

Greener Pastures

A road less traveled can sometimes lead to greener pastures. When we venture onto a new path or approach things in a way less common we open ourselves to new experiences. And new experiences can lead to new opportunities.

Yesterday I bicycled up in the mountains above Boulder. I followed the paved road above Jamestown until it became dirt. Most cyclist turn around at that point and go back down the mountain. I continued on and found some extraordinary views.

The dirt road went for a couple of miles before leading me to a paved road called the Peak-to-Peak Highway with majestic mountain views. It was well worth the effort.

Obstacles are meant to be overcome. When you face something challenging, consider pressing on and remain open to the possibilities. Of course, there are practical considerations, but in many cases you may be presented with new experiences and new opportunities.

Rocky Mountain Bicycle Ride

ride-1Except for a near accident mentioned in my previous post titled 10 Seconds of Grace, I had an awesome Rocky Mountain Bicycle Ride this morning.

I was out the door at 5:30 am with the intention of riding to Jamestown. I took Lee Hill Drive over the summit and dropped down to Left Hand Canyon Drive which took me to James Canyon Drive. It was not a long distance, only about 12 miles, but the hills were intense. The top of the summit on Lee Hill Drive is about 7,000 feet. I arrived in Jamestown a few minutes past 7am.

My original plan was to turn around at Jamestown and return to Boulder. This was the first of my mountain training rides in preparation for riding to Estes Park in a few weeks. After a short break with a Cliff Bar and a banana I decided to press on and up past Jamestown. The climb above Jamestown was super intense. I kept going nonetheless.

ride-2A few miles north of Jamestown the road turns to dirt for a few more miles before reaching the Peak-to-Peak highway. I thought I would ride to where the dirt road starts and turn around. But when I got to the dirt road I was still feeling pretty good so I kept going. The sights, sounds and smells of the mountain morning were incredible.

Before I knew it I had reached the Peak-to-Peak highway. By that time I was exhilarated just to be there. So I decided to follow the Peak-to-Peak on to Highway 7 which led me down to Lyons. The drop into Lyons was an intense 15 mile downhill ride with a top speed of 40 mph. The beauty was incredible as I switched back and forth in between the tight canyon walls with steep rock cliffs and a roaring mountain river. I felt like I was flying.

I was out a total of 6 hours with about 5 hours of ride time and covered just over 5o miles of mountain riding. The top elevation was around 8,600 feet so I climbed over 2,200 feet above Boulder. Besides all that it was definitely my best ride of the year thanks to the 10 Seconds of Grace.

Lee.Hill.Road-110 Seconds of Grace

I had a very close call during a bicycle ride this morning. I was cycling over Lee Hill Road above Boulder on my way to Jamestown. After crossing over the summit at just over 7,000 feet I was traveling at about 30 mph downhill toward Left Hand Canyon.

As I was going down the hill my intuition told me to be extra careful and slow down. The hill was super steep. So even though I could have gone much faster I began tapping my brakes and slowed down to about 20 mph.

Looking ahead I saw a car coming up the hill and around the corner. As it rounded the sharp curve it swerved across the opposing lane (my lane) and onto the opposite shoulder before correcting and getting back in their lane.

Lee.Hill.Road-2The whole thing unfolded just a few hundred feet in front of me. I estimate if I have been 8-10 seconds ahead of where I was there would have been an awful head-on collision between me and the car.

Needless to say, it was a little too close for comfort. The driver didn’t seem bothered at all. His correction seemed almost casual. It all happened so fast it didn’t occur to me until later how close I may have come to death.

And that is when I began to feel the grace of it all. I thought back over the morning of some of the various  things that gave me that extra 8-10 seconds on the clock—that extra sip of coffee before heading out the door, stopping for a quick drink of water coming up the hill, listening to my intuition telling me to slow down.

So I am here and I am grateful to be alive. Overall it was an incredible ride. I’ll devote another post just for the bicycle ride. For now, I am savoring the grace of a few seconds that probably saved my life.

Every moment is precious. Don’t take anything for granted.
